On 16 September 2026 OpenAI announced ChatGPT Sponsored Agents, an ad format it is now testing with select advertisers in the United States. After seeing an ad in ChatGPT, a user can choose to start a conversation with an agent sponsored by the advertiser, ask follow-up questions and then follow a link to the business’s website. The same post, titled “Reimagining advertising with AI”, rolled out an Ads Manager plugin for ChatGPT Work, AI-suggested copy and imagery inside Ads Manager, optional AI text customisation with automatic translation, and the first CRM and e-commerce integrations for ChatGPT Ads: HubSpot and Shopify.

Search Engine Land, The Next Web and Search Engine Roundtable reported the announcement the same day. For a business in Europe, the agent format is a preview of where the channel is heading; the Shopify app, which OpenAI says reaches international markets from 23 September, and the HubSpot connection, live now, are the parts that can be used this month.

How Sponsored Agents work in ChatGPT

OpenAI’s own example is a dining table. A shopper sees an ad for it and wants to know whether it fits their room, how many people it seats and how to care for the finish. With Sponsored Agents, in OpenAI’s words, “a user can choose to start a clearly labeled conversation with a business-sponsored agent in ChatGPT”, explain what matters to them, ask questions and follow a link when they are ready.

Two boundaries are stated explicitly. The conversation with a Sponsored Agent “is distinct from ChatGPT’s independent answers and separate from the original conversation that the user started in ChatGPT”. Search Engine Land adds that OpenAI has previously said advertising does not influence ChatGPT’s answers and that advertisers do not get access to users’ private conversations. What the post does not say is what the sponsored agent runs on, who writes its instructions, how it is priced or what an advertiser sees afterwards. Search Engine Land reports that OpenAI is accepting interest from businesses that want to join future tests, so those details will surface from participants before they appear in documentation.

The timeline behind the format is short. The Next Web notes that in April OpenAI was already hiring ad-tech firms to make ChatGPT ads talk back to users, and that ads moved to cost-per-click pricing later that month. Ads reached 31 European countries in August, and we covered the self-serve opening of ChatGPT Ads in Europe and the $1 billion run rate on 3 September. On 11 September, according to The Next Web, Amazon began letting its advertisers buy ads in ChatGPT in a pilot with OpenAI.

What changes in Ads Manager

The second half of the announcement is about the advertiser’s side of the desk. Three tools are rolling out, per OpenAI’s post:

  • An Ads Manager plugin in ChatGPT Work. Advertisers can create, update and analyse campaigns with natural-language prompts, turn a website or a brief into a campaign, read performance and get recommendations on what to do next.
  • AI assistance inside Ads Manager. When drafting an ad, the system suggests copy and imagery based on the landing page and the campaign objective. OpenAI stresses that “advertisers remain in control”: suggestions are reviewed and edited before they go into a campaign.
  • Opt-in AI text customisation. If enabled, it adapts existing headlines and descriptions to the context of the conversation and automatically translates ad copy into the user’s preferred language.

The last one deserves attention from anyone advertising across languages. It is opt-in, which means the default is that your copy stays as written. Switch it on and the same ad can appear in Polish in Kraków and in German in Vienna without you writing either. OpenAI’s post gives no detail on how the translated variants can be reviewed.

HubSpot and Shopify come first

OpenAI names HubSpot as its first CRM partner and Shopify as its first e-commerce partner for ChatGPT Ads. From 16 September, businesses that manage customers in HubSpot can connect a ChatGPT Ads account, create ads, track performance and follow up on leads inside HubSpot “powered by their HubSpot context”. Search Engine Land notes that OpenAI already offers a broader HubSpot plugin that brings HubSpot data into ChatGPT workflows.

Shopify merchants in the United States get a ChatGPT Ads app in the Shopify App Store from the same day. Products are already connected through Shopify Catalog, so campaigns can start without a separate feed. OpenAI says the app “will be available internationally in markets where ChatGPT Ads are available starting September 23”, which covers the 31 European countries where ads went live in August.

What it means for your business

Treat the agent as a sales conversation you have to script. A Sponsored Agent will answer the questions a shop assistant answers: sizes, compatibility, delivery, returns, care. If that information is not written down somewhere structured, the agent has nothing to work with. The preparation that pays off before the format reaches Europe is the same one we start with in CRM and analytics projects: a single source of product facts, delivery terms and objections, maintained by the people who actually handle customers. The agent test will reward businesses whose answers already exist.

Decide what a conversation is worth before you buy one. Until now a ChatGPT ad was a click, priced per click. An agent conversation sits between the click and the enquiry, and OpenAI has not said how it will be billed. Our advice in paid advertising campaigns is to define the event you pay for in advance: a qualified conversation, a lead in the CRM, a sale. When the pricing arrives, you will know whether it fits.

Use the integrations for measurement first. The HubSpot connection closes a loop that most new channels leave open: the lead and its source in the same system, with follow-up in the same place. The Shopify app does the same for orders. If you already run either platform, connecting ChatGPT Ads there before spending a euro means every test is measurable from day one. That measurement, not the ad format, is what tells you whether ChatGPT belongs in the plan next to Google, whose own AI-driven search ads we looked at in exact and phrase match ads inside AI Mode.

Keep translation under your control until you have checked it. AI text customisation is convenient and, for a business selling into several countries, tempting. Leave it off for the first campaigns, look at how the manual copy performs per market, then enable it for one language you can read and compare.

Watch the labelling and the European rules. OpenAI calls the agent conversation “clearly labeled”. In the EU, ChatGPT is a designated Very Large Online Search Engine under the Digital Services Act, which brings ad transparency obligations with it, and a conversation that is paid for by a business will need to be recognisable as such. Nothing in the announcement gives a date for Europe, so plan on the Shopify app and HubSpot for this quarter and treat the agents as something to be ready for rather than something to wait for.

Frequently asked questions

What are ChatGPT Sponsored Agents?
Sponsored Agents are an ad format OpenAI announced on 16 September 2026. After seeing an ad in ChatGPT, a user can choose to open a clearly labelled conversation with an agent sponsored by the advertiser, ask follow-up questions and then follow a link to the business's website. OpenAI says the conversation is separate from ChatGPT's own answers and from the user's original chat.
Can businesses in Europe use Sponsored Agents yet?
Not yet. OpenAI says Sponsored Agents are being tested with select advertisers in the United States, and Search Engine Land reports that OpenAI is accepting interest from businesses that want to join future tests. ChatGPT Ads themselves have been live in 31 European countries since August 2026.
How does the ChatGPT Ads Shopify app work?
The ChatGPT Ads app in the Shopify App Store lets merchants create and manage ChatGPT ad campaigns and track performance from Shopify. Products are already connected through Shopify Catalog. It launched for US merchants on 16 September 2026, and OpenAI says it will be available internationally in markets where ChatGPT Ads run from 23 September.
What does the HubSpot integration with ChatGPT Ads do?
According to OpenAI, businesses that manage customers in HubSpot can connect a ChatGPT Ads account, create ads, track performance and follow up on leads inside HubSpot, using their HubSpot context. HubSpot is OpenAI's first CRM partner for ChatGPT Ads.
Does OpenAI's AI text customisation translate ads automatically?
Yes, if the advertiser opts in. OpenAI says the feature adapts existing headlines and descriptions to the context of a conversation and automatically translates ad copy into the user's preferred language. It is optional, so advertisers who want to control wording per market can leave it off.
